How to Prepare Crucian Carp with Tofu: A Culinary Guide

Crucian carp with tofu is a beloved Asian dish celebrated for its delicate flavor and nutritional benefits. Here’s a simple yet delicious recipe to master it.

Ingredients: 1 fresh crucian carp (cleaned and sliced), 1 block of firm tofu (cubed), ginger (sliced), green onions (chopped), garlic (minced), cooking oil, soy sauce, salt, pepper, and water or broth.

Steps:

1. Prep the Carp: Marinate the carp slices with a pinch of salt and ginger for 15 minutes to remove any fishy odor.

2. Sauté Aromatics: Heat oil in a pot, stir-fry ginger, garlic, and white parts of green onions until fragrant.

3. Cook the Carp: Gently place the carp slices in the pot, sear both sides lightly, then add water or broth to cover.

4. Add Tofu: Carefully add tofu cubes, simmer over medium heat for 8–10 minutes, allowing flavors to meld.

5. Season: Drizzle in soy sauce, adjust salt and pepper to taste, and garnish with green onions. Simmer for 2 more minutes.

Serving: Enjoy this comforting dish hot with steamed rice. The tofu absorbs the savory broth, while the carp remains tender and juicy. For a spicier twist, add dried chilies or a dash of chili oil. This versatile recipe balances protein and calcium, making it a wholesome family meal.
